Description
Originally built in the grounds of the historic Buckland Grange, this charming property benefits from a spacious plot with a large front garden and driveway plus a wonderful garden oasis to the rear. The property has been beautifully maintained over the twenty years of ownership and offers potential for the new owners to add their own stamp. The accommodation comprises an entrance hall with access to a large cupboard and WC, leading to an inner hallway. The hallway leads to the kitchen and to the living room, which connects with a dining room and leads out to the terrace. From the living area is the office, which could be utilised in a number of ways and is open with the living room. The hallway offers a stairwell leading up to the first floor landing, providing access to three double bedrooms and the family bathroom.
Occupying a peaceful position in a historical, highly desirable location in Ryde, tranquil coastal walks along the expansive golden beaches and to historical places of interest are located right on the doorstep of the property including the ‘Ladies Walk’ footpath that leads to the magnificent Quarr Abbey with its popular tea rooms providing a welcome stop offering a range of tasty refreshments within a peaceful environment. Ryde's Union Street and High Street are conveniently located just a short walk away and supply plenty of local amenities including a selection of boutique shops, convenience stores, and a superb choice of eateries. This popular seaside town is home to a whole host of family entertainment and activities to enjoy such as ten pin bowling, fun-packed days at the seaside, an open-air swimming pool, traditional amusements and even a local cinema. With good local schools nearby such as the independent Ryde School, the location is perfect for easy access to high-speed foot passenger ferry services along the esplanade and a regular car ferry service from Fishbourne to Portsmouth is under four miles away.
